IT Applications Manager - Chertsey

Chertsey | Permanent | £45,000 - £56,650/year | www.cv-library.co.uk |
IT Applications Manager - Chertsey

Salary - £50,000 - 56,650 - Car Allowance £6780

Hybrid working available

IT Applications Manager required for a leading client based in Chertsey. My client is currently seeking a IT Application Manager to come on board to responsible is to maintain the operation of crucial business applications, minimizing any disruptions in service.
You will also be providing assistance for all business applications, ensuring timely resolution of incidents and requests within the agreed service level agreements (SLAs). This support is provided by an in-house team of Application Support Analysts and external third-party support contracts.
while collaborating with the Business Systems Manager to comprehend the strategic direction of key application development.

Key skills and responsibilities,
Strong application experience
Understanding of IT infrastructure and applications support SLA operational principles and 'best practice' requirements.
COINS (Finance, Commercial, Customer Services)
Workday (Human Resources)
Anaplan (Financial Cashflow)

Overseeing regular interactions with standard application vendors to grasp their development plans, ensuring top-notch support and efficient escalation routes.
Implementing minor improvements to applications as per business agreements.
Taking charge of small-scale projects and playing a pivotal role in major application-related initiatives.
Contributing to the development, documentation, and upkeep of vital business applications and related procedures.
Coordinating the daily functioning and optimization of applications.
Collaborating with the business systems manager to ensure applications adhere to the appropriate trajectory.
Overseeing a compact team of Application Support Analysts, accountable for incident resolution, request fulfillment, and problem-solving.
Participating in the strategic planning for integrating mission-critical applications to enhance business operations and employee efficiency.
